When school is out, Red Hook Public Library is on! Over spring break, students in grades K-5 are invited to come to Camp Creativity, a program that promises to bring out the most imaginative and productive impulses in participants.

Students will be presented with a variety of unusual and perplexing prompts, including (and often blurring the lines between) fine art, writing, music and more. We expect beautiful things to happen as a result! Camp Creativity will meet at the library from 1:00 to 3:00pm. Grades K-2 will meet on Tuesday and Thursday, March 27 and 29.

Like all library programs, Camp Creativity is free and open to the public, however space is limited and registration is required. Kids aged 10 and under must have an adult on the library premises throughout. To register, call the Red Hook Public Library at 845-758-3241 or inquire at the desk.
